117.info
人生若只如初见

java怎么将xml字符串写入txt

要将XML字符串写入txt文件,可以使用Java的文件和IO操作。首先,你需要将XML字符串保存到一个字符串变量中。然后,你可以通过创建一个文件对象和一个文件输出流来创建一个txt文件并将字符串写入该文件。下面是一个示例代码:

import java.io.File;
import java.io.FileOutputStream;
import java.io.IOException;

public class XMLtoTXT {

    public static void main(String[] args) {
        String xmlString = "\n" +
                "  Value 1\n" +
                "  Value 2\n" +
                "";

        String fileName = "output.txt";

        try {
            // 创建文件对象
            File file = new File(fileName);

            // 创建文件输出流
            FileOutputStream outputStream = new FileOutputStream(file);

            // 将XML字符串转换为字节数组
            byte[] xmlBytes = xmlString.getBytes();

            // 将字节数组写入文件
            outputStream.write(xmlBytes);

            // 关闭文件输出流
            outputStream.close();

            System.out.println("XML字符串已成功写入txt文件。");

        } catch (IOException e) {
            e.printStackTrace();
        }
    }
}

在上面的示例代码中,我们首先定义了一个XML字符串 xmlString 和一个txt文件名 fileName 。然后,我们创建一个文件对象,并通过文件输出流将XML字符串转换为字节数组,并将字节数组写入文件中。最后,我们关闭文件输出流并打印成功消息。

你可以将自己的XML字符串赋值给 xmlString 变量,并将要保存的txt文件名赋值给 fileName 变量,然后运行代码以将XML字符串写入txt文件。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e517AzsLAg9UA1w.html

推荐文章

  • java中形参和实参有什么区别

    在Java中,形参和实参是两个不同的概念。
    形参是在方法定义时声明的变量,用于接收传入方法的值或对象。形参只存在于方法的作用域内,当方法执行完毕后会被...

  • java怎么获取object对象中的值

    在Java中,可以使用对象的方法或者通过反射来获取对象中的值。
    方法一:使用对象的方法
    首先,要获取对象中的值,需要确保该对象中的值有对应的getter...

  • java怎么获取clob类型

    在Java中,可以使用java.sql.Clob接口来获取CLOB类型的数据。
    首先,确保已连接到数据库并获得了Connection对象。然后,根据需要执行SQL查询语句,获取结果...

  • java如何依次获取对象值

    在Java中,可以通过以下几种方式依次获取对象的值: 使用对象的属性名: 如果对象的属性是公共的,可以直接通过对象名.属性名的方式获取属性的值,例如:obj.pro...

  • c语言字符串追加字符的方法是什么

    在C语言中,字符串是以字符数组的形式表示的。要追加字符到一个字符串中,可以使用字符串库函数strcat()或者手动操作字符数组。
    使用strcat()函数的语法如下...

  • C++怎么计算数组的字节数

    在C++中,可以使用sizeof运算符来计算数组的字节数。sizeof运算符返回的是对象或类型的字节数,因此可以用来计算数组的字节数。
    例如,假设有一个整数数组a...

  • python如何将数据存入字典中

    在Python中,可以使用键值对的方式将数据存入字典中。以下是一些常见的方法: 使用花括号 {} 和冒号 : 创建一个字典,并将键值对逐一添加进去: my_dict = {'key...

  • navicat设置外键约束错误怎么解决

    要解决Navicat设置外键约束错误,可以尝试以下几个解决方法: 检查表结构:确认相关表的结构是否正确,包括表名、字段名、数据类型等是否存在错误。 检查表类型:...